Testing Window Extension for Ohio's New Tests - Spring 2015
A school district may need to delay school or cancel a day or several days of school during its scheduled testing window, due to weather or other unexpected circumstances. This guidance addresses the extension of a district's testing window only under these circumstances.  A district cannot use a testing window extension for a school delay or closure that occurred before testing started.

Mathematics and English Language Arts
Districts that are using the computer format for the new state tests have a 20-day window available for testing. Those that are using the paper format have a 10-day window available for testing. If your district cancels school during your 10-day or 20-day window, you may add an additional school day to your testing window to provide the full 10-day or 20-day testing window. Your district may do this up to a maximum of five days beyond your scheduled window. If you need extra days beyond the additional five, please call Paula Mahaley in the department's Office of Curriculum and Assessment at (614) 466-0217. The additional days must be consecutive school days starting with the first school day beyond your scheduled window.

Science and Social Studies
The testing window for the science and social studies tests is March 2-13. If your district cancels school during this testing window, your district may add up to a maximum of five days beyond your scheduled window.  The extra test days must immediately follow the test window (e.g., starting March 16), must be consecutive school days and must equal the number of days that you have canceled school during the testing window.  Please notify Paula Mahaley in the department's Office of Curriculum and Assessment about extra days you need and are using at (614) 466-0217.
The additional order window for the paper format is not being extended. The shipping carrier must pick up all paper materials immediately after testing and no later than March 20.  If your district tests on March 20, you must return your materials the same day.
